Conservation Equipment Safety Vocabulary

        Help!  

Term
Definition
PPE   personal protective equipment  
🗑
3-Point Method   entering or exiting equipment with three points of contact at all times. Either 2 hands and one foot or 2 feet and one hand  
🗑
Pinch Point   any point at which a pinch hazard could be present  
🗑
Shoring   the process of bracing the walls of a trench to prevent collapse  
🗑
Sloping   cutting the sides of the trench at an angle to prevent cave-in  
🗑
Type A Soil   most stable soil type; maximum slope of 9 inches out for every 1 foot in depth  
🗑
Type B Soil   maximum of a 45-degree slope; or 1 foot out for every 1 foot in depth  
🗑
Type C Soil   most unstable soil type; maximum slope of 18 inches out for every 1 foot in depth
